Windchill開發環境的配置需要很多jar包,但是這些jar都分散在windchill安裝目錄的很多地方。所以此篇文章進行總結。
<WT_HOME>:這個是windchill安裝目錄。
需要的jar包在如下目錄
1 <WT_HOME>\codebase\lib
2 <WT_HOME>\codebase\WEB-INF\lib
3 <WT_HOME>\codebase\srclib\lib
4 <WT_HOME>\lib
需要打包的class文件,使用如下ant腳本
<project name="makeCCjars" default="makeCCjars" basedir="<WT_HOME>/codebase">
<target name="makeCCjars">
<jar destfile="d:/student/custom/M030codebase.jar"
basedir="<WT_HOME>/codebase"
excludes="**/ext/*"
includes="**/*.class"
/>
</target>
</project>
將如上內容保存到一個xml文件中。文件名爲makeCCjars.xml
執行ant腳本:ant -f makeCCjars.xml
此腳本會生成 d:/student/custom/M030codebase.jar這個jar包。
將以上的jar全部添加到eclipse的classpath路徑中。
如果此時,eclipse的項目仍然報錯。則添加<WT_HOME>\codebase\srclib\tools\Annotations.jar包到classpath中即可。這個jar提供註釋處理功能。
到此,一個簡單的windchill開發環境就搭建起來了。此外建議,eclipse項目的編碼採用utf-8。到後續的開發中,如果需要使用其他第三方的包,如jxl.jar,poi.jar等,則添加到<WT_HOME>\codebase\WEB-INF\lib
目錄下即可。以上的步驟搭建起來的環境都是本人在本機長期使用的。所以應該沒有大的問題,如果按照這個做出了問題,可以給我留言。